STORM WATCH: Wintry mess to impact Tuesday morning commute on Long Island

News 12 Storm Watch Team Meteorologist Julian Seawright says a winter storm is expected to make a mess Monday night into Tuesday morning.

A coastal flood advisory is in place for southern Nassau County from Monday at 8 a.m. until 12 p.m.

F_Alert_StormWatch.png3-3.png

OVERNIGHT: Decreasing clouds and chilly. Lows in the middle 30s. 

F_P1_PM_1-7.png

MONDAY: A mix of sun and clouds, not as mild. Clouds will build in the evening with rain and wintry mix developing overnight. Highs in the middle 40s. Lows in the middle 30s. 

F_P2_PM_1-7.png

TUESDAY: Wintry mix changing to snow and ending early in the afternoon with breezy winds. Highs will be in the middle to upper 30s. Lows in the upper 20s. 

LI_F_Snow_MANUAL_Template-1.png

WEDNESDAY: Mostly sunny and cold. Highs in the middle 30s. Lows in the middle 20s. 

LI_10DAY_PM_MASTER-4.png

THURSDAY: Mostly sunny and seasonal. Highs in the upper 30s near 40 degrees. Lows in the upper 20s.
